Ticket: PIXLOFT-2281 — Memory leak in thumbnail image cache

The Pixloft gallery service grows roughly 40 MB per hour under steady load. Heap dumps point to evicted thumbnails being retained by the decode queue's listener map. Restarting the pods clears it temporarily. Reproduced on staging with the soak script. The leaking build is identified by the token below.

session token of kahag-bawip = htk6_729d08

**14:22** — Ramped the Loadbarrow rig to 800 virtual shoppers against the Cartwheel checkout flow in staging. Payment stubs held up fine, but the tax service started timing out around 600 RPS — worth a look from the security side since retries bypass the rate limiter. We froze the environment for inspection and captured the run under the trace token below.

build token for tawif-bahip: htk31_68bba16e1afabfef4ecc69408c06f16

# InkLedger Environments

InkLedger, our PDF invoice renderer, runs in three environments: dev, staging, and production. Each environment has its own font cache, template bucket, and render queue. New team members should verify staging parity before promoting any template change. Please read each setting carefully before editing anything. The staging environment currently uses the following configuration values.

deployment values, yadup-tajof:
oliath:
  log_level: debug
  metrics_host: metrics.oliath.zemvarlabs.internal
  pool_size: 4